The 1988 Regal Commodore 360 is a 36-foot fiberglass sport cruiser powered by twin Chevrolet gasoline engines producing 680 horsepower. The starboard engine was replaced three years ago and has low hours; the port engine is in working order. The boat cruises at 20 knots and reaches a top speed of 27 knots.
The interior sleeps six and features a master stateroom with an open, airy design and privacy shutters and door. The galley includes a new refrigerator, and the cabin offers extra storage throughout, with additional cushions for the dinette and extra sleeping areas. A self-contained air conditioning system keeps the interior comfortable, and a complete fiberglass hardtop with eisenglass surround protects the cockpit.
Recent upgrades include a new water pump impeller, replacement through-hull fittings, a new self-contained A/C system, new refrigerator, and five new batteries installed about a year ago. Zinc anodes have been replaced regularly, and the bottom has been cleaned regularly. The boat is equipped with a Garmin GPS, VHF radio, and Bluetooth stereo system.
The cabin layout works well for entertaining, with a galley positioned to suit both cruising and social gatherings. For its age, the boat remains in good condition throughout.
